The invention discloses a spring parking braking system and method based on an electro-hydraulic brake. The system comprises the electro-hydraulic brake, a parking braking electromagnetic valve, a parking braking oil pipe, a parking braking hydraulic cylinder, a piston, a parking braking spring, a parking braking handle, an inhaul cable, a lock catch, a ratchet bar, a balance rod, a left inhaul cable, a right inhaul cable and a wheel brake. Compared with manual parking braking, the parking braking device has the advantages of being large in braking force and easy to operate. Compared with common electronic parking braking, the spring is directly used as a power source, transmission mechanisms such as a parking braking motor, a worm and a worm gear are not needed, the structure is simple, and the cost is low. Even if the electrical system of the automobile is completely invalid, enough braking force can be generated, and the safety and the reliability are high. Meanwhile, the unsprung mass of the automobile is not increased, and the riding comfort of the automobile is not reduced.
